The Narrogin Magistrates Court at 89 Federal Street handles most legal matters for residents in the Narrogin area. This court deals with criminal charges, traffic offences, family law disputes, civil claims up to $75,000, and restraining orders. The court sits regularly but not daily, so timing can be crucial for your case. For more serious criminal matters or appeals, cases move to the District Court in Perth, approximately 192 kilometres away. The Supreme Court of Western Australia, also in Perth, handles the most serious criminal charges and major civil disputes. You can find current court listings and procedural information at www.courts.wa.gov.au. The progression of matters depends on the type of case and plea entered. Summary offences are typically resolved quickly in the Magistrates Court, while more complex matters may require multiple hearings. Narrogin's position as a regional agricultural centre creates specific legal challenges for residents. Traffic offences are common given the reliance on vehicles for work and travel, with serious penalties possible for drink driving, speeding, or driving while suspended. As a farming community, workplace injuries, property disputes, and business litigation frequently arise. Family law matters often involve complex property settlements including farm assets and rural properties. Criminal charges range from domestic violence to drug offences, with ice being a particular concern in regional areas. Debt recovery and insolvency issues affect both farming operations and local businesses during tough economic periods. Civil disputes involving contracts, property boundaries, and local business matters regularly come before the courts. Young people face charges related to hoon driving, public disorder, and drug possession.
